Differences

Reasons to consider the AMD Radeon Vega 11

  • Videocard is newer: launch date 10 year(s) 2 month(s) later
  • A newer manufacturing process allows for a more powerful, yet cooler running videocard: 14 nm vs 90 nm
  • 102.4x better performance in PassMark - G3D Mark: 1843 vs 18
  • 2.5x better performance in PassMark - G2D Mark: 488 vs 194
